Java Developer's Guide to E-Commerce with XML and JSP
Bill (William) Brogden, Chris Minnick
Résumé
Your Java programming knowledge will go a long way toward building an effective e-commerce site. XML is the missing piece, and Java Developer's Guide to E-Commerce With XML and JSP gives you expert instruction in the techniques that unite these closely aligned technologies. Covering the latest Servlet and JSP APIs and the current XML standard, this book guides you through all the steps required to build and implement a cohesive, dynamic, and profitable site.
The enclosed CD contains a complete sample catalog in XML, along with the code you need to accomplish a wide variety of critical e-commerce tasks-editing the catalog, searching and presenting data, presenting and analyzing customer surveys, editing and presenting company news, and equipping the site with a full-featured shopping cart application. The CD also contains the Tomcat Java server, version 3.1.
Contents
Introduction
- Chapter 1 XML for Data Description
- What Is XML?
- Rules of XML
- Creating Style Sheets with XSL
- Using XML in Applications
- Programming with SAX
- XML at a Glance
- Chapter 2 A Catalog in XML
- What You Want from a Web Site
- Why Choose XML?
- The Product Catalog and DTDs
- DTD Design Principles
- Moving toward DTD Standardization
- Chapter 3 Presenting an XML Catalog Online
- Presentation Technologies
- Organizing the Catalog
- Information Flow for Presentation Generation
- Chapter 4 Filling a Shopping Cart
- The Shopping Cart Problem
- The Shopping Cart in Java
- The CatalogServ Class
- The CatalogBean Class
- The ProductFormatter Class
- Chapter 5 Billing and Order Confirmation
- The Payment Process
- Security
- Customer Confidence
- Gathering Checkout Information
- Updating Shipping Information
- Chapter 6 Online Catalog Upkeep
- Solution Overview
- Data Objects
- Presentation Code
- Chapter 7 Using Surveys to Know Your Customer
- Customer Privacy Concerns
- The Survey Administering Servlet
- Chapter 8 And Now for the News
- Designing a News System
- The News System
- Web Page Presentation
- Adding the Latest News
- Chapter 9 Keep Them Coming Back
- News Sources and Standards
- An XML File Grabber
- Introducing the NewsModel Class
- A Supervising Class
- Classes to Display Headlines
- Possible Improvements
- Chapter 10 Java Web Applications
- Specifications In The Servlet API
- The Next Generation
- Problems Of Scaling Up
- Appendix A The Servlet and JSP APIs
- Setting Parameters for Applications
- Getting Request Information
- Setting Response Information
- Errors and Exceptions
- HTTP Status and Error Codes
- The JavaServer Pages API
- The PageContext Class
- The javax.servlet.jsp.tagext Package
- Glossary
- Index
L'auteur - Bill (William) Brogden
Bill Brogden is LANWrights, Inc.'s Vice President of
Technology and Development. A fulltime programmer and
writer based in Leander, Texas, Bill has more than 20
years' experience in the programming field. He's worked for
clients as diverse as The Psychological Corporation,
Litidex, and Cox Newspapers, and has written programs
ranging from text indexing and retrieval software to online
courseware. Bill has been helping people pass the Java
programmer certification exam for years with the Exam Cram
series and online example tests.
L'auteur - Chris Minnick
Eva Holland et Chris Minnick sont tous les deux les fondateurs de WatzThis?, un organisme dédié à l'apprentissage du codage pour les enfants et les débutants.
Autres livres de Chris Minnick
Caractéristiques techniques
PAPIER | |
Éditeur(s) | Sybex |
Auteur(s) | Bill (William) Brogden, Chris Minnick |
Parution | 01/02/2001 |
Nb. de pages | 441 |
Format | 19 x 22,8 |
Couverture | Broché |
Poids | 952g |
Intérieur | Noir et Blanc |
EAN13 | 9780782128277 |
Avantages Eyrolles.com
Consultez aussi
- Les meilleures ventes en Graphisme & Photo
- Les meilleures ventes en Informatique
- Les meilleures ventes en Construction
- Les meilleures ventes en Entreprise & Droit
- Les meilleures ventes en Sciences
- Les meilleures ventes en Littérature
- Les meilleures ventes en Arts & Loisirs
- Les meilleures ventes en Vie pratique
- Les meilleures ventes en Voyage et Tourisme
- Les meilleures ventes en BD et Jeunesse